In the spirit of the thirty day trial and thirty day challenge, I thought it would be ideal to start the challenge ~30days prior to the new year to be the "new me" just in time for the new year. I am TIRED of my bad habits and self-sabotage and look forward to moving forward without anymore excuses and anymore delays. I'll keep this short and simple. I intend to install 30 "personal effectiveness" habits that will positively impact all aspects of my life... while removing 30 "self-sabotaging/bad" habits that hinder my potential. The areas of focus will be: 1. health/hygiene/lifestyle; 2. family/relationships; 3. self/learning/introspection; 4. wealth/business/finance; 5. spiritual/meaning in life; 6. community/contribution Install at least 5 fundamental habits for each category; remove up to 5 or more bad habits from each category.
